Transaction 61bc3b9583fbccd85744026e4941aad27d8daa2aa8c4466859014a46fca0e2f9
1 Input
1 Output
-
61bc3b9583fbccd85744026e4941aad27d8daa2aa8c4466859014a46fca0e2f9:0
- value
- 51755
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ebfa8b2462be146a2dd2168078ea9e25e9b6cda
- address
- bc1q86l63vjx90s5dgkay95q0r4fuf0fkmx6ed7lx7